如何彻底解决Cursor高负载限制:go-cursor-help终极指南
【免费下载链接】go-cursor-help解决Cursor在免费订阅期间出现以下提示的问题: Your request has been blocked as our system has detected suspicious activity / You've reached your trial request limit. / Too many free trial accounts used on this machine.项目地址: https://gitcode.com/GitHub_Trending/go/go-cursor-help
还在为Cursor频繁弹出"High Load"错误而烦恼吗?当你急需使用Claude 3.7 Sonnet模型时,是否总是遇到"系统负载过高,请升级到Pro版本"的提示?今天我将为你介绍一个开源解决方案——go-cursor-help,它能帮你彻底突破Cursor的试用限制,让你在免费期间也能畅享AI编程的乐趣。✨
痛点场景:当AI编程助手突然"罢工"
想象一下这样的场景:你正在赶一个紧急项目,需要Cursor的AI辅助来快速编写代码,突然屏幕上弹出红色警告:"High Load - We're experiencing high demand for Claude 3.7 Sonnet right now"。😫
这就像你急需一个得力助手时,它却告诉你"今天太忙了,明天再来吧"。更糟糕的是,这种限制往往出现在你最需要帮助的时候。根据用户反馈,这个问题在以下情况下尤为突出:
- 工作高峰期:上午9点到下午5点
- 紧急项目:代码调试或功能实现的关键时刻
- 学习阶段:需要频繁使用AI辅助理解复杂代码时
技术原理解析:为什么Cursor会限制你?
Cursor作为一款AI驱动的代码编辑器,其免费试用机制基于设备识别技术。简单来说,它就像一家咖啡店,会根据你的会员卡(设备ID)来判断你还能享受多少免费咖啡。☕️
限制机制的核心原理
Cursor通过以下四个关键标识符来识别你的设备:
- 机器ID:系统级别的唯一标识
- MAC机器ID:基于网络接口的硬件标识
- 设备ID:应用程序生成的设备标识
- SQM ID:微软的客户体验改善计划标识
当这些标识符被检测到在同一设备上多次使用时,Cursor就会触发限制机制。go-cursor-help的工作原理就是"换一张新的会员卡"——通过修改这些标识符,让Cursor误以为你使用的是全新设备。
为什么这种方法有效?
因为Cursor的服务端主要依赖这些本地存储的标识符来判断设备身份。通过智能地重置这些标识符,你可以获得全新的试用周期,就像第一次安装Cursor一样。
多方案对比:选择最适合你的解决方案
根据你的使用场景和技术水平,我们提供了多种解决方案。下面是不同方案的对比分析:
| 方案类型 | 操作难度 | 效果持久性 | 适用场景 | 推荐指数 |
|---|---|---|---|---|
| 一键重置方案 | ⭐⭐⭐⭐⭐ | ⭐⭐⭐⭐ | 所有用户,特别是新手 | ★★★★★ |
| 策略性使用方案 | ⭐⭐⭐ | ⭐⭐ | 不想修改系统的用户 | ★★★☆☆ |
| 系统配置优化 | ⭐⭐⭐⭐ | ⭐⭐⭐⭐⭐ | 长期使用,技术爱好者 | ★★★★☆ |
方案一:一键重置(推荐给所有人)🎯
这是最简单快捷的方法,适合所有用户,无论你是技术新手还是老手。
Windows用户操作指南
对于Windows用户,操作过程非常简单:
- 关闭所有Cursor进程:确保Cursor完全退出
- 以管理员身份打开PowerShell:
- 按下Win+X,选择"Windows PowerShell (管理员)"
- 或者搜索"pwsh",右键选择"以管理员身份运行"
- 执行重置命令:
irm https://gitcode.com/GitHub_Trending/go/go-cursor-help/raw/refs/heads/master/scripts/run/cursor_win_id_modifier.ps1 | iex脚本会自动完成以下操作:
- 检测并关闭Cursor进程
- 备份原始配置文件
- 生成新的设备标识符
- 更新Cursor配置
- 提示重启Cursor应用
macOS用户操作指南
macOS用户同样简单:
curl -fsSL https://gitcode.com/GitHub_Trending/go/go-cursor-help/raw/refs/heads/master/scripts/run/cursor_mac_id_modifier.sh -o ./cursor_mac_id_modifier.sh && sudo bash ./cursor_mac_id_modifier.sh && rm ./cursor_mac_id_modifier.shLinux用户操作指南
Linux用户命令如下:
curl -fsSL https://gitcode.com/GitHub_Trending/go/go-cursor-help/raw/refs/heads/master/scripts/run/cursor_linux_id_modifier.sh | sudo bashLinux用户注意:脚本会自动检测Cursor的安装位置,支持常见路径如
/usr/bin、/usr/local/bin、/opt/cursor等。如果你的Cursor安装在其他位置,可能需要手动指定路径。
方案二:策略性使用(适合轻度用户)
如果你不想修改系统设置,可以通过以下技巧避开高负载时段:
- 错峰使用:尝试在清晨(5-10点)或晚间(19-23点)使用
- 账号切换:退出当前账号,使用新注册的账号登录
- 网络优化:切换到低延迟的网络节点
方案三:系统配置优化(适合技术爱好者)
为了长期稳定使用,建议进行以下系统级优化:
禁用自动更新
Cursor的自动更新可能会引入新的限制机制,建议禁用:
Windows系统:
# 删除自动更新目录 rmdir /s /q "%LOCALAPPDATA%\cursor-updater" # 创建同名文件阻止更新 echo. > "%LOCALAPPDATA%\cursor-updater"macOS系统:
# 备份并替换更新配置文件 cd /Applications/Cursor.app/Contents/Resources mv app-update.yml app-update.yml.bak touch app-update.yml chmod 444 app-update.yml效果验证:如何确认重置成功?
执行重置脚本后,你会看到类似下面的成功界面:
这个界面显示了完整的操作流程:
- ✅ 检查Cursor进程状态
- ✅ 备份原始配置文件
- ✅ 生成新的设备标识符
- ✅ 更新配置文件
- ✅ 设置文件权限
验证步骤
- 重启Cursor应用:完全关闭后重新打开
- 检查试用状态:在Cursor设置中查看试用期
- 测试AI功能:尝试使用Claude 3.7 Sonnet模型
- 确认无限制:确保不再出现"High Load"提示
常见成功迹象
- Cursor启动时不再显示试用到期警告
- 可以正常使用Claude 3.7 Sonnet模型
- AI响应速度恢复正常
- 无"系统负载过高"的错误提示
进阶技巧与排错指南
高级使用技巧
1. 定期维护计划
建议每周执行一次重置操作,保持最佳使用体验。你可以创建一个简单的计划任务:
Windows计划任务:
# 创建每周执行的重置任务 $action = New-ScheduledTaskAction -Execute "powershell.exe" -Argument "-Command `"irm https://gitcode.com/GitHub_Trending/go/go-cursor-help/raw/refs/heads/master/scripts/run/cursor_win_id_modifier.ps1 | iex`"" $trigger = New-ScheduledTaskTrigger -Weekly -DaysOfWeek Sunday -At 3am Register-ScheduledTask -TaskName "CursorReset" -Action $action -Trigger $trigger -RunLevel Highest2. 多账号轮换策略
如果你有多个账号,可以创建轮换使用计划:
- 账号A:周一至周三使用
- 账号B:周四至周六使用
- 周日:执行重置操作,准备下一周
常见问题排查
问题1:脚本执行失败
症状:PowerShell显示错误信息解决方案:
- 确保以管理员身份运行
- 检查网络连接是否正常
- 尝试使用镜像地址:
irm "https://gitcode.com/GitHub_Trending/go/go-cursor-help/raw/refs/heads/master/scripts/run/cursor_win_id_modifier.ps1?$(Get-Date -Format yyyyMMddHHmmss)" | iex问题2:重置后仍然有限制
症状:重启Cursor后仍然显示限制解决方案:
- 完全关闭Cursor(包括系统托盘图标)
- 清除Cursor缓存文件
- 重新执行重置脚本
- 重启电脑后重试
问题3:macOS权限问题
症状:sudo命令需要密码解决方案:
- 确保输入正确的管理员密码
- 检查终端是否有完全磁盘访问权限
- 尝试手动执行脚本步骤
安全使用最佳实践
1. 备份重要数据
在执行任何修改前,建议备份以下内容:
- Cursor配置文件:
storage.json - 项目工作区设置
- 自定义快捷键配置
2. 了解修改内容
工具主要修改以下文件:
- Windows:
%APPDATA%\Cursor\User\globalStorage\storage.json - macOS:
~/Library/Application Support/Cursor/User/globalStorage/storage.json - Linux:
~/.config/Cursor/User/globalStorage/storage.json
3. 恢复原始设置
如果需要恢复原始配置:
- 找到备份文件(通常在同目录下的backups文件夹)
- 将备份文件重命名为storage.json
- 重启Cursor应用
持续优化与未来展望
保持工具更新
为了获得最佳体验,建议定期检查项目更新:
# 克隆最新代码 git clone https://gitcode.com/GitHub_Trending/go/go-cursor-help.git cd go-cursor-help社区支持与反馈
如果你在使用过程中遇到问题或有改进建议:
- 查看项目文档获取最新信息
- 在社区中分享你的使用经验
- 关注更新日志了解新功能
长期使用建议
- 合理使用AI功能:避免过度依赖,保持学习能力
- 结合其他工具:将Cursor与其他开发工具结合使用
- 定期清理缓存:保持系统运行流畅
- 关注官方政策:了解Cursor的使用条款变化
结语:重新掌握AI编程的自由
通过go-cursor-help工具,你不再需要为Cursor的高负载限制而烦恼。无论是紧急项目还是日常学习,你都能随时获得AI编程助手的支持。🎉
记住,技术工具的目的是提升效率,而不是制造障碍。合理使用这些工具,让它们真正为你服务。如果你觉得这个工具对你有帮助,不妨分享给更多有需要的开发者,让我们一起构建更友好的开发环境。
现在,重新打开你的Cursor,开始享受无限制的AI编程体验吧!如果你有任何问题或建议,欢迎在社区中交流讨论。祝你编程愉快!🚀
【免费下载链接】go-cursor-help解决Cursor在免费订阅期间出现以下提示的问题: Your request has been blocked as our system has detected suspicious activity / You've reached your trial request limit. / Too many free trial accounts used on this machine.项目地址: https://gitcode.com/GitHub_Trending/go/go-cursor-help
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考